/* * Copyright The OpenTelemetry Authors * * Licensed under the Apache License, Version 2.0 (the "License"); * you may not use this file except in compliance with the License. * You may obtain a copy of the License at * * https://www.apache.org/licenses/LICENSE-2.0 * * Unless required by applicable law or agreed to in writing, software * distributed under the License is distributed on an "AS IS" BASIS, * WITHOUT WARRANTIES OR CONDITIONS OF ANY KIND, either express or implied. * See the License for the specific language governing permissions and * limitations under the License. */ import { diag } from '@opentelemetry/api'; import { inspect } from 'util'; /** * Retrieves a number from an environment variable. * - Returns `undefined` if the environment variable is empty, unset, contains only whitespace, or is not a number. * - Returns a number in all other cases. * * @param {string} key - The name of the environment variable to retrieve. * @returns {number | undefined} - The number value or `undefined`. */ export function getNumberFromEnv(key) { const raw = process.env[key]; if (raw == null || raw.trim() === '') { return undefined; } const value = Number(raw); if (isNaN(value)) { diag.warn(`Unknown value ${inspect(raw)} for ${key}, expected a number, using defaults`); return undefined; } return value; } /** * Retrieves a string from an environment variable. * - Returns `undefined` if the environment variable is empty, unset, or contains only whitespace. * * @param {string} key - The name of the environment variable to retrieve. * @returns {string | undefined} - The string value or `undefined`. */ export function getStringFromEnv(key) { const raw = process.env[key]; if (raw == null || raw.trim() === '') { return undefined; } return raw; } /** * Retrieves a boolean value from an environment variable. * - Trims leading and trailing whitespace and ignores casing. * - Returns `false` if the environment variable is empty, unset, or contains only whitespace. * - Returns `false` for strings that cannot be mapped to a boolean. * * @param {string} key - The name of the environment variable to retrieve. * @returns {boolean} - The boolean value or `false` if the environment variable is unset empty, unset, or contains only whitespace. */ export function getBooleanFromEnv(key) { const raw = process.env[key]?.trim().toLowerCase(); if (raw == null || raw === '') { // NOTE: falling back to `false` instead of `undefined` as required by the specification. // If you have a use-case that requires `undefined`, consider using `getStringFromEnv()` and applying the necessary // normalizations in the consuming code. return false; } if (raw === 'true') { return true; } else if (raw === 'false') { return false; } else { diag.warn(`Unknown value ${inspect(raw)} for ${key}, expected 'true' or 'false', falling back to 'false' (default)`); return false; } } /** * Retrieves a list of strings from an environment variable. * - Uses ',' as the delimiter. * - Trims leading and trailing whitespace from each entry. * - Excludes empty entries. * - Returns `undefined` if the environment variable is empty or contains only whitespace. * - Returns an empty array if all entries are empty or whitespace. * * @param {string} key - The name of the environment variable to retrieve. * @returns {string[] | undefined} - The list of strings or `undefined`. */ export function getStringListFromEnv(key) { return getStringFromEnv(key) ?.split(',') .map(v => v.trim()) .filter(s => s !== ''); } //# sourceMappingURL=environment.js.map
